UCLA study shows traumatic brain injury haunts children for years

Traumatic Brain Injury (TBI) is the single most common cause of death and disability in children and adolescents, according to the Centers for Disease Control. Now, according to a new study by UCLA researchers, the effects of a blow to the head, whether it's mild or a concussion, can linger for years.

Brain research shows past experience is invaluable for complex decision making

Researchers funded by the Biotechnology and Biological Sciences Research Council (BBSRC) have shown that past experience really does help when we have to make complex decisions based on uncertain or confusing information. They show that learning from experience actually changes the circuitry in our brains so that we can quickly categorise what we are seeing and make a decision or carry out appropriate actions. The research is published today (13 May) in Neuron.

Vaccine slows progression of skeletal muscle disorder

Irvine, Calif., May 13, 2009 – A potential vaccine for Alzheimer's disease also has been shown in mice to slow the weakening of muscles associated with inclusion body myositis, a disorder that affects the elderly.

The finding brings new hope for IBM patients with weakness, inflammation or atrophy of muscles in their fingers, wrists, forearms or quadriceps. There is no cure for IBM, nor is there an effective treatment, according to the National Institutes of Health.

An amnesic patient with an extraordinary distorted memory

Milan, Italy, 13 May 2009 - If somebody asks you "Do you remember what you did on March 13, 1985?" you are very likely to answer "I don't know", even if your memory is excellent. In a study conducted by Dalla Barba and Decaix from the Institut National de la Santé et de la Recherche Médicale and the Department of Neurology of the Hôpital Saint Antoine in Paris and published in the May 2009 issue of Cortex, researchers found that a patient with severe amnesia reported detailed false memories in answering this type of question.

Sprained ankle rehab complicated by delayed muscle response, BYU-Michigan study finds

Whether on the trail, at the gym, or even on the front-porch steps, what happens inside your ankle in the milliseconds following a single misstep could sentence you to a lifetime of ankle trouble.

And it's not just the ligaments left with lasting damage, finds Brigham Young University researcher Ty Hopkins and collaborators from the University of Michigan. Their new study points to a leg muscle whose speed and quality of protective response is permanently compromised after a sprain.

Enriched environment improves wound healing in rats

Improving the environment in which rats are reared can significantly strengthen the physiological process of wound healing, according to a report in the open-access journal PLoS ONE. Researchers from the Benson-Henry Institute for Mind Body Medicine at Massachusetts General Hospital (MGH) and Shriners Burns Hospital found that giving rats living in isolation the opportunity to build nests led to faster and more complete healing of burn injuries than was seen in isolation-reared rats without nest-building materials.
